1. A window comprising:
a folding part that is foldable with respect to a virtual folding axis extending in a first direction; and
a first non-folding part and a second non-folding part spaced apart from each other in a second direction perpendicular to the first direction with the folding part therebetween,
wherein a plurality of groove patterns extending in the first direction and arranged in the second direction are defined in the folding part,
wherein the folding part comprises:
a first part adjacent to the folding axis;
a second part spaced apart from the folding axis more than the first part; and
a third part adjacent to one of the first non-folding part and the second non-folding part, and spaced apart from the folding axis more than each of the first part and the second part,
wherein widths of the first part, the second part and the third part in the second direction are the same,
wherein a volume of the first part is greater than a volume of the second part, and the volume of the second part is greater than a volume of the third part,
wherein the plurality of groove patterns comprises:
a first groove pattern defined in the first part;
a second groove pattern defined in the second part; and
a third groove pattern defined in the third part,
wherein the first groove pattern has a first width along the second direction,
wherein the second groove pattern has a second width along the second direction,
wherein the third groove pattern has a third width along the second direction,
wherein the first width is less than the second width, and the second width is less than the third width.
